DIPR organizes essay writing competition, Kavya Singh wins top prize

JAMMU: The Department of Information and Public Relations (DIPR) organized a UT-level essay writing competition on the theme “My Constitution, My Pride” for students below 12 years.

The competition saw an overwhelming participation of young talents, with Kavya Singh securing the first position, Annaya Mahajan getting second, and Arwah Rafiq clinching the third place.

Kavya Singh, the first prize winner, was today felicitated at the Beating Retreat ceremony of the 77th Republic Day at the MA Stadium, Jammu. Similarly, the winners of the Vande Mataram singing competition 2026 from the Jammu division, Arishi Gupta and Nandani Thakur, were also honoured on the occasion.

The event recognised the winners’ achievements and celebrated their talent and patriotism.
